급여명세서 50장,스프레드시트 하나로

직원 47명 규모의 중견 제조업체는 매달 개별 급여명세서 PDF에서 회사 전체 급여대장으로 데이터를 옮기는 데 약 14시간을 소비합니다. 데이터 자체가 복잡해서가 아닙니다. 직원마다 급여명세서가 별도 파일로 존재하고, 두존 스마트 A나 이카운트에서 내보내면 이들을 하나의 표로 합쳐주는 버튼이 없기 때문입니다.

한국 직원 급여명세서를 일괄 처리하여 하나의 통합 급여 요약 스프레드시트로 만드는 모습

핵심 요약

  1. 급여명세서 한 장 처리에는 2분이면 충분하지만, 47장을 처리하면 14시간이 소요됩니다. 일괄 처리에는 단일 문서 추출에서는 없는 네 가지 문제(직원 매칭, 급여 제공업체별 서식 차이, 사회보험 상한액 적용, 확장 불가능한 검증)가 발생하기 때문입니다.
  2. 실제 병목은 타이핑 속도가 아닙니다. 한국 급여 소프트웨어(두존, 이카운트, flex)는 직원별로 개별 PDF를 생성하지만 병합 기능이 없고, 근로기준법 제48조에 따른 필수 10개 항목 중 하나라도 누락되면 직원당 50만 원의 과태료가 부과될 수 있기 때문입니다.
  3. 맞춤형 컬럼 추출은 각 급여명세서의 필드 위치가 아닌 의미를 기준으로 읽습니다. 모든 급여 제공업체의 PDF 47장을 하나의 큐에 드래그하면 ImageToTable.ai가 하나의 통합 스프레드시트를 생성하며, 검증은 47개 행 전체를 확인하는 대신 출력물에서 이상치만 스캔하는 방식으로 전환됩니다.

아무도 말하지 않는 규모의 문제

한 장의 급여명세서를 처리하는 데는 약 2분이 걸립니다. 어떤 항목을 어디서 가져와야 하는지 알 때 말이죠. 그런데 47장을 처리하는 데는 94분이 걸리지 않습니다. 4시간에 가깝습니다. 일괄 처리에는 단일 문서 처리 시에는 없는 네 가지 문제가 있기 때문입니다.

직원 매칭. 각 PDF는 올바른 행에 들어가야 합니다. 파일 이름이 "2026_05_급여명세서.pdf" 또는 "May payroll Kim.pdf" 또는 더존 기본값인 "[사번]_급여명세서_202605.pdf"인 경우 파일 이름만으로 올바른 연결을 보장할 수 없습니다. 각 출력 행에 직원 이름이나 ID를 포함하지 않는 추출 도구는 이후 수동 대조 작업을 남깁니다.

형식 이질성. 정규직에 더존 스마트 A를 사용하지만 계약직을 위해 외주 급여 PDF를 받는 회사는 동일한 배치에서 구조적으로 다른 두 가지 급여명세서 형식을 갖게 됩니다. 하나는 "지급항목"을 섹션 제목으로 사용하고 다른 하나는 "급여 내역"을 사용합니다. 고정 템플릿 기반 도구는 작동하지 않습니다. 의미를 읽는 도구는 괜찮습니다.

요율 차이. 4대보험(국민연금, 건강보험, 고용보험, 산재보험)은 각 직원의 급여 구간에 요율이 적용되므로 직원마다 다른 절대 금액으로 공제됩니다. 수식을 행 전체에 자동으로 복사하는 일괄 추출은 더 높은 구간의 직원에게 오류를 발생시킵니다.

규모에서의 검증. 한 장의 급여명세서는 샘플 확인할 수 있습니다. 47장을 합리적인 시간 내에 샘플 확인할 수는 없습니다. 문제는 다음과 같습니다. 작업을 다시 하지 않고 배치 출력을 어떻게 신뢰할 수 있을까요?

수동 방식(각 PDF를 열고, 각 항목을 찾아 Excel에 입력)은 50명 직원 회사가 12회 급여 주기를 처리할 때 연간 약 80시간이 소요됩니다. 2026년 한국 최저임금 시급 10,320원 기준으로 순수 인건비 825,600원입니다. 실제 HR 직원 임금 기준으로는 약 220만 원에 가깝습니다. 그리고 위험 요소는 고려하지 않은 것입니다. 근로기준법 제48조 제2항은 2021년 11월부터 급여명세서 교부를 의무화했으며, 시행령 제27조의2의 10개 필수 항목 중 하나라도 누락하면 직원당 최대 50만 원의 과태료 위험이 있습니다.

한국 급여명세서 일괄 처리의 실제 차이점

단일 문서 추출 튜토리얼은 한 가지 질문에 집중합니다: 올바른 숫자를 뽑아낼 수 있나? 일괄 처리는 세 가지 더 까다로운 질문을 던집니다:

  1. 올바른 사람의 올바른 숫자를 뽑아낼 수 있나? 47개의 파일이 대기열에 있을 때, 추출 결과는 행 단위 정체성을 유지해야 합니다—모든 행에는 이름, 사번, 또는 둘 다를 통해 특정 직원으로 연결되는 열이 있어야 합니다.
  2. 한 번의 실행으로 다른 급여 제공자의 명세서를 처리할 수 있나? 한국 중소기업은 종종 시스템을 혼용합니다: 정규직은 더존, 프로젝트 계약직은 이카운트, 그리고 자체 PDF 형식을 생성하는 아웃소싱 급여 회사. 일괄 도구는 47개 파일 모두가 동일한 레이아웃을 공유해야 한다고 요구할 수 없습니다.
  3. 모든 행을 확인하지 않고 정확성을 검증할 수 있나? 데이터를 확인하기 위해 47개의 PDF를 열어야 하는 일괄 출력은 이름뿐인 일괄 처리입니다. 도구는 이상 징후를 한눈에 볼 수 있는 출력을 생성해야 합니다—누락된 공제 항목, 마이너스 순급여, 합계가 맞지 않는 경우—그래야 검증이 개별 파일 점검에서 이상치 스캔으로 전환됩니다.

이 세 가지 질문이 일괄 처리 가능한 도구와 일괄 처리인 척하는 단일 문서 도구를 구분합니다. 그리고 한국 급여명세서의 경우 규제 구조 때문에 이러한 차이가 특히 두드러집니다. 직원의 지급 총액은 5개에서 15개 항목으로 나뉩니다—기본급, 연장수당, 식대, 직책수당 등—그 뒤에 소득세, 주민세, 4대 보험을 포함하는 동등하게 상세한 공제 블록이 이어집니다. 각 항목은 규정 준수와 직원 신뢰에 중요합니다. 이를 "총 공제액"으로 축소하는 일괄 도구는 제48조가 시행하도록 규정한 투명성을 상실합니다.

한국 급여명세서를 하나의 통합 표로 일괄 처리하는 방법

템플릿 매칭처럼 각 급여명세서 형식을 미리 설정할 필요 없이, ImageToTable.ai는 커스텀 열 추출을 사용합니다. 원하는 필드명(직원명, 기본급, 국민연금, 건강보험, 실수령액)을 입력하면 AI가 각 문서에서 해당 값을 페이지 위치가 아닌 의미를 이해하여 찾아냅니다. 47개의 PDF를 업로드하면, 동일한 열 정의에 따라 모든 파일을 한 줄씩 읽어 직원당 한 행씩 구성된 단일 Excel 파일을 생성합니다.

일괄 처리 작업은 다섯 단계로 이루어집니다:

1
급여명세서 파일을 모으세요. 두존, ECOUNT, flex 또는 외주 업체의 PDF를 수집하세요. 모바일 급여 앱의 JPG, PNG 스크린샷도 가능합니다. AI가 텍스트 레이어가 아닌 시각적으로 읽기 때문입니다. 한 폴더에 47개 파일, 파일명 규칙은 상관없습니다.
2
열을 정의하세요. 필요한 필드명을 한 행에 입력하세요. 완전한 급여 대장을 위한 기본 세트는 다음과 같습니다: 사원명, 사번, 지급총액, 기본급, 연장수당, 식대, 국민연금, 건강보험, 장기요양, 고용보험, 소득세, 주민세, 실수령액. 계산 열도 추가할 수 있습니다. 예를 들어 4대 보험과 세금을 합산하는 '공제합계' 열이나, 각 행의 공제액을 지급총액으로 나누는 '공제율' 열을 만들 수 있습니다.
3
일괄 업로드 및 처리하세요. 47개 파일을 모두 업로드 영역으로 드래그하세요. AI가 각 파일을 순차적으로 읽고, 지정된 열을 추출하여 테이블을 행별로 구성합니다. 페이지당 5~10초 소요 시, 47명 분량은 약 4~8분 안에 완료됩니다.
4
통합 스프레드시트 하나를 내보내세요. 결과물은 47개 데이터 행과 헤더 행이 포함된 단일 Excel 파일입니다. A열은 사원명, 모든 값은 해당 레이블이 있는 열에 위치하며, 수동 입력이 필요한 셀은 없습니다.
5
요약 확인으로 검증하세요. 실수령액 내림차순 정렬로 0이나 음수 값을 찾아보세요. 행 수를 직원 수와 비교하세요. 이상 값이 발견되면 해당 열을 검색하세요. 47개 파일을 모두 확인할 필요 없이, 어떤 직원의 파일을 다시 확인해야 하는지 알 수 있습니다.
JPG/PNG/PDF AI 추출

파일은 안전하게 처리되며 저장되지 않습니다.

보수에 따른 사회보험료율 처리

급여 일괄 처리에서 가장 흔한 오류는 공제 항목을 수식으로 처리하는 것입니다. 스프레드시트에서 국민연금 항목에 =총급여 * 4.5%라고 입력하고 아래로 드래그하는 것은 쉽습니다. 직원 47명 모두가 2025년 국민연금 상한액인 월 637만 원 미만의 급여를 받는다면 이는 올바른 방법입니다. 하지만 관리자 급여 하나라도 이 기준을 초과하면 오류가 발생합니다. 기여금은 상한액까지만 적용되며, 실제 총급여가 아닌 상한액을 기준으로 요율이 계산되기 때문입니다.

4대 보험은 급여 수준에 따라 다르게 적용됩니다:

보험총 요율 (2025년)근로자 부담월 상한액
국민연금9.0%4.5%6,370,000원
건강보험7.09%3.545%9,008,340원
장기요양건강보험료의 12.95%보험료의 50%(건강보험과 동일)
고용보험1.8% (실업급여분)0.9%소득 상한 없음
산재보험업종별 상이0% (사업주 전액 부담)해당 없음

추출 기반 일괄 처리는 각 급여명세서에 인쇄된 실제 공제 금액을 읽어 요율 공식으로 계산하지 않기 때문에, 소득 구간에 관계없이 모든 직원에 대해 정확한 값을 산출합니다. 월 250만 원을 버는 직원과 월 800만 원을 버는 임원 모두 실제 인쇄된 기여금(해당되는 경우 상한 적용, 해당되지 않는 경우 상한 미적용)을 단 하나의 공식 오류 없이 얻을 수 있습니다. 이는 특히 연말정산 시기에 중요합니다. 추출된 수치와 신고된 수치 간의 차이가 국세청의 수정 요청으로 이어지기 때문입니다.

연말정산과 디지털 급여 대장의 진정한 가치

매년 1월, 한국 고용주는 모든 직원에 대해 연말정산을 실시해야 합니다. 즉, 월별 원천징수액을 실제 연간 세금 부채와 조정하는 것입니다. 이를 위해 고용주는 직원별로 12개월 치 급여 데이터(총 급여, 총 공제액, 총 과세 소득)를 집계해야 합니다. 50인 규모 회사의 경우, 이는 600개의 급여명세서 기록을 통합해야 함을 의미합니다.

매월 일괄 처리를 해왔다면 이미 디지털 등록부를 보유하고 있는 셈입니다. 매월 내보내기가 하나의 시트 또는 추가된 하나의 테이블이 됩니다. 1월이 되면 12개의 파일을 열고 피벗 테이블을 실행하는 데 몇 분밖에 걸리지 않습니다. 데이터를 수동으로 입력해 왔다면, 연말정산은 종이 파일과 PDF 폴더를 뒤지고, 600행을 다시 입력하며, 그 숫자가 매월 세무서에 신고된 내용과 일치하기를 바라는 며칠짜리 프로젝트가 됩니다.

인건비 차이는 시사하는 바가 큽니다. 월별 일괄 추출: 월별로 약 10분의 설정 및 검토, 즉 연간 2시간. 수동 입력: 월별로 약 14시간, 즉 연간 168시간. 최저 임금으로만 계산해도 170만 원의 차이가 발생합니다. 인사 담당자 급여 기준으로는 훨씬 더 큽니다. 그러나 더 큰 비용은 정확성 위험입니다. 수동으로 입력된 각 숫자는 몇 달 후 세무 조사에서 드러날 전위 오류의 기회가 되기 때문입니다.

월급 외 활용: 급여명세서 일괄 처리의 다양한 용도

급여 데이터를 일괄 추출할 수 있게 되면, 이 워크플로는 덜 명확한 여러 시나리오로 확장됩니다.

급여 제공자 전환. 회사가 더존에서 flex로, 또는 세무사랑 Pro를 사용하는 외부 회계사에서 내부 ECOUNT 시스템으로 전환할 때, 이전 제공자의 과거 급여명세서는 PDF 형식에 갇히게 됩니다. 일괄 추출을 통해 수년간의 레거시 PDF를 한 번의 처리로 구조화된 Excel 아카이브로 변환하여, 전환 과정에서 급여 기록이 유실되지 않도록 합니다.

M&A 급여 실사. 인수 기업이 대상 기업의 급여 데이터를 검토할 때 일반적으로 스캔된 급여명세서 PDF나 내보내기 보고서를 받습니다. 직원 30명만 되더라도 총 보상 비용을 확인하려면 수백 개의 파일에서 급여, 수당, 공제 데이터를 추출하고 합산해야 합니다. 일괄 추출은 일주일이 걸릴 데이터 입력 작업을 오후 검토 시간으로 단축시킵니다.

다년간 급여 성장 분석. 연간 일괄 내보내기를 통해 인사 부서는 급여명세서에서 추출한 데이터를 사용하여 Excel에서 직접 부서별 급여 성장률, 계절별 초과 근무 패턴, 보험료 추세 등을 분석할 수 있으며, 총계정원장의 근사치가 아닌 정확한 데이터를 활용할 수 있습니다.

개별 급여명세서 데이터 필드 추출에 대한 자세한 내용은 한국 급여명세서 데이터를 Excel로 추출하는 방법 가이드를 참조하세요. 이 가이드는 시행령 제27조의2에 따른 10가지 필수 항목을 상세히 다룹니다. 또한 세금 문서를 함께 처리하는 경우, 부가세 신고를 위한 한국 세금 계산서 일괄 처리는 동일한 원리를 다른 문서 유형에 적용합니다.

FAQ

일괄 추출 시 서로 다른 급여 소프트웨어의 급여명세서를 함께 처리할 수 있나요?

네. AI는 고정된 템플릿의 위치가 아닌 각 필드의 의미를 이해하여 읽기 때문에, 더존에서 내보낸 PDF, ECOUNT에서 생성된 급여명세서, flex 직원 앱의 모바일 스크린샷을 모두 동일한 업로드 대기열에 넣을 수 있습니다. AI는 레이아웃에 관계없이 각 문서에서 "기본급"을 찾아냅니다.

두 직원의 이름이 같으면 어떻게 하나요?

열에 사번을 포함하세요. AI는 각 급여명세서에서 이름과 ID를 모두 추출하여 동명이인인 경우에도 명확한 행을 생성합니다. 사번을 사용하지 않는 회사의 경우 대부분의 급여명세서에 표시되는 국민연금 번호를 고유 식별자로 사용할 수 있습니다.

한글 텍스트와 숫자 금액 추출 정확도는 어느 정도인가요?

인쇄된 한글 문자와 숫자는 최대 99%의 정확도를 달성합니다. 회계사가 수정 사항을 기록할 때 흔히 볼 수 있는 인쇄된 급여명세서의 필기 주석은 인식되지만 정확도가 낮을 수 있습니다. 일괄 처리 시 권장되는 방법은 결과를 내보내고 위험도가 가장 높은 열(실지급액, 국민연금)을 기준으로 정렬한 후, 가장 극단적인 값 2~3개를 원본 PDF와 대조 확인하는 것입니다.

일괄 출력에 계산된 열을 추가할 수 있나요?

네. 계산된 열을 사용하면 추출 중 실행할 계산식을 정의할 수 있습니다. 예를 들어, "공제 합계 (국민연금 + 건강보험 + 장기요양 + 고용보험 + 소득세 + 주민세)"라는 열은 직원별로 해당 6개 항목을 합산하여 새 열로 출력합니다. 또는 "실제 수령률 % (실수령액 / 총급여 * 100)" 열은 별도의 엑셀 수식 단계 없이 한 번에 모든 직원의 순급여 대비 총급여 비율을 계산합니다.

이 기능이 급여 소프트웨어를 대체하나요?

아니요. 일괄 추출은 더존, ECOUNT, flex와 같은 급여 소프트웨어를 보완합니다. 해당 시스템은 급여를 계산하고, 세율표를 적용하며, 급여명세서 PDF를 생성합니다. 일괄 추출은 이 시스템들의 출력 PDF를 가져와 보고, 보관, 분석을 위한 하나의 스프레드시트로 통합합니다. 이는 급여 소프트웨어 자체가 개별 직원 파일 간에 수행하지 못하는 단계입니다.

과거 기록의 스캔된 종이 급여명세서는 어떻게 하나요?

스캔된 급여명세서와 인쇄된 급여명세서 사진도 일괄 추출로 처리할 수 있습니다. AI는 PDF의 텍스트 레이어가 아닌 페이지의 시각적 콘텐츠(텍스트, 표, 숫자)를 읽습니다. 즉, 스캔된 기존 종이 기록도 디지털 PDF와 동일한 일괄 대기열에 포함될 수 있습니다.

급여명세서 1장을 처리하는 것과 47장을 처리하는 것의 차이는, 급여명세서 데이터를 엑셀로 추출하는 일회성 작업과 지속 가능한 월간 시스템을 구축하는 것의 차이입니다. 추출 메커니즘은 동일합니다. 달라지는 것은 파일명, 매칭, 검증, 보관 구조 등 모든 것입니다. 일괄 처리는 이러한 요소들을 고민하게 만듭니다. 그리고 이것들이 자리 잡으면, 14시간이 걸리던 월별 급여 조정 작업은 AI 생성 결과물을 10분 동안 검토하는 것으로 바뀌며, 모든 직원의 10개 필수 항목이 추출되어 집계되었음을 확신할 수 있습니다.

📮 contact email: [email protected]